Montagne's Skepticism

Pierre Chachon was a preacher and theologian who helemized against the Protestant Reformers. He drew on Montagne extensively in his own writings, especially a work called On Wisdom. One suggestion has been that skeptical arguments drawn from Montagne are designed to clear away false beliefs. This procedure would make it possible for the innate seeds of knowledge to blossom fully into virtue.
